Understanding Emotions, Feelings, and the Influence of Marketing on Our Lives
In the intricate tapestry of human experience, emotions and feelings play a pivotal role in shaping our interactions and perceptions. While often used interchangeably, the distinction between emotions and feelings is essential for understanding human behavior. Emotions can be seen as immediate, visceral responses to stimuli—think of joy, anger, or fear—whereas feelings are the more prolonged reactions that develop from these emotional experiences, often influenced by our thoughts and reflections. As one insightful perspective puts it, "Emotions unfold in the theater of the body, while feelings play out in the theater of the mind." This nuanced understanding can greatly enhance our comprehension of how we relate to ourselves and others.
As we navigate through life, we are constantly bombarded by marketing messages that seek to influence our decisions and shape our preferences. Marketing, in its essence, serves three primary functions: the transmission of information, the creation of attitudes and feelings, and the induction of action. It operates on both cognitive and emotional levels, leveraging catchy slogans and persuasive imagery to resonate with consumers. For instance, the well-known slogan "I'm loving it" is more than just a catchy phrase; it is a strategic attempt to evoke positive feelings and associations with a brand.
The intersection of emotions and marketing is profound. Advertisements often aim to elicit specific emotional responses, which can lead to the formation of lasting feelings toward a product or service. This emotional engagement is critical; it is what transforms a mere advertisement into a memorable experience that can influence consumer behavior. For marketers, understanding the emotional triggers that resonate with different audiences is crucial. The most effective marketers are those who listen closely to their consumers, recognizing the underlying emotions that drive their decisions.

To harness the power of emotions and the influence of marketing effectively, consider the following actionable advice:
-
Practice Emotional Awareness: Take time to reflect on your emotional responses to various stimuli in your life, whether they are advertisements, interactions with others, or personal experiences. Understanding your emotions can help you make more informed decisions and develop deeper connections with those around you.
-
Evaluate Marketing Messages Critically: When confronted with marketing campaigns, pause to consider the emotions they aim to evoke. Question the underlying messages and the potential impact on your feelings and choices. This critical approach can empower you to make decisions that align with your values rather than impulsively reacting to emotional appeals.
-
Cultivate Empathy: Work on actively listening to and understanding the emotions of others. Empathy not only strengthens personal relationships but also enhances your ability to navigate marketing messages and social interactions. By recognizing the feelings of those around you, you can foster a more harmonious environment and build meaningful connections.
